Diagnostic Procedure

DTC B1B46:2A (PARKING SENSOR CONTROL MODULE) DIAGNOSTIC PROCEDURE

Step Inspection Action
1 VERIFY IF ACCESSORY PART IS INSTALLED
  • Verify if the following accessory part is installed to the vehicle.
    • Trailer switch (option)
  • Is an accessory part installed to the vehicle?
Yes Go to the next step.
No Go to Step 3.
2 VERIFY IF MALFUNCTIONING LOCATION IS ACCESSORY PART DEPENDING ON REPEATABILITY
Yes Go to the next step.
No System is normal. (Explain to the customer that the malfunction occurred due to the accessory part installed to the vehicle.)
3 VERIFY OTHER PARKING SENSOR CONTROL MODULE DTCs
Yes Replace the parking sensor control module, then go to Step 7.
(See PARKING SENSOR CONTROL MODULE RE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
No Go to the next step.
4 VERIFY IF REAR ULTRASONIC SENSOR (RH) CHARACTERISTIC DETERIORATES TEMPORARILY
Yes Go to the next step.
No System is normal. (Explain to the customer that there is a temporary malfunction due to driving in a place where muddy water was splashed, or driving in a cold region.)
5 VERIFY REAR BUMPER EXTERNAL APPEARANCE AND INSTALLATION CONDITION
  • Verify that the rear bumper external appearance and installation condition.
  • Are the rear bumper external appearance and installation condition normal?
Yes Go to the next step.
No Repair or replace the rear bumper, then go to Step 7.
(See REAR BUMPER RE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
6 INSPECT REAR ULTRASONIC SENSOR (RH) SURFACE
  • Visually inspect the rear ultrasonic sensor (RH) sensor for the following.
    • Scratches
    • Deformation
    • Dirt
      • Freezing
  • Are there scratches, deformation, dirt or freezing on the rear ultrasonic sensor (RH)?
Yes If there are scratches or deformation:

If there is dirt or freezing:
  • Remove dirt or freezing, then go to the next step.
No Replace the rear ultrasonic sensor (RH), then go to the next step.
(See REAR ULTRASONIC SENSOR REMOVAL/INSTALLATION .)
7 VERIFY THAT REPAIRS HAVE BEEN COMPLETED
Yes Repeat the inspection from Step 3.
No Go to the next step.
8 VERIFY IF OTHER DTCs DISPLAYED
  • Are any other DTCs displayed?
Yes Repair or replace the malfunctioning part according to the applicable DTC troubleshooting.
(See DTC TABLE [PARKING SENSOR CONTROL MODULE] .)
No DTC troubleshooting completed.
